Batch API Run bulk async workloads with Fireworks Batch API
PUBLISHED 7/31/2025
With Fireworks’ Batch API, you can asynchronously run large volumes of requests on 1000+ open or finetuned models with no rate limits, 50% lower cost, and a 24-hour turnaround time. This is helpful for use cases like: • Evaluations: Benchmark across models to identify the best model for your use case • Data generation: Generate bulk outputs using large models to fine-tune smaller models • Data augmentation: Create paraphrases, sentiment labels, or question-answer pairs at scale • ETL Pipelines and Daily bulk processing: Process large numbers of documents daily without worrying about rate limits
To use the Batch API, you simply upload your dataset in JSONL batch format and kick off a Batch API job. You can then check in on the status of your request, and retrieve the results once they are ready. The Batch API has the following benefits: • High rate limits: There is no upper limit on the number of requests in a batch job. The dataset must be <500 MB in size. • Lower cost: 50% lower cost compared to typical Serverless (synchronous) API pricing • Fast processing: Results can be retrieved in a few hours, with a max turnaround time of 24 hours • Access 1000+ models : Run batch jobs on all major open models supported by Fireworks or your own fine-tuned models
Getting Started in 3 Steps
Prepare Your Dataset Create a JSONL Batch format dataset, for example: 1 2 { "custom_id" : "request-1" , "body" : { "messages" : [ { "role" : "user" , "content" : "Tell me an interesting fact" } ] } } { "custom_id" : "request-2" , "body" : { "messages" : [ { "role" : "user" , "content" : "Tell me a joke" } ] } }
1 firectl create dataset test - set . / my - local - folder / dataset . jsonl
Launch a Batch Job Choose from 1,000+ models —including base models in our Model Library [link], public community models, and your own fine-tuned variants. 1 2 3 4 firectl create bij \
- - input - dataset - id test - set \
- - model accounts / fireworks / models / qwen3 - 14b \
- - output - dataset - id output - set
Download Results Once the job completes, fetch your outputs in one command: 1 2 firectl download dataset output - set - - output - dir . / output
